Output 680ea4eee28cdde14c3938f617a005b7715234ccf8a3e97b5c24431407abfa1d:4

value
44290000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8d4b8ac8ffaa7a171b97419534b295132b81ab2 OP_EQUAL
address
3H5iGurURJ7uR3TjVXwTFWH9DzwY64QU29
transaction
680ea4eee28cdde14c3938f617a005b7715234ccf8a3e97b5c24431407abfa1d
spent
true